Le Cigare Blanc is the white analogue of Le Cigare Volant, our homage to the complex blended wines of Châteauneuf-du-Pape. This seasonal outing is based (60%) on the Roussanne variety. This mysteriously subtle grape combines stone and mineral notes within a package surprisingly full of ripe orchard fruit. Grenache blanc at 40% volume adds its own bright refreshing character, nearly merging this cuvée into the fast lane of snappiness, before the Roussanne takes charge, pulling stylishly over to the right and settling down for a seductively long ride.

Le Cigare Blanc is mostly grown on the Beeswax Vineyard in the Arroyo Grande section of Monterey County. Picked early in the morning into half ton bins, the fruit is brought to our winery in Santa Cruz for whole cluster pressing 100%. This quality methodology
enables us to moderate the pre-wine’s phenolic content allowing for a greater degree of complexity and nuance. The Roussanne and Grenache blanc lots are cool fermented separately, initially in tank then transferred to barrel to complete. Post-fermentation bâtonnage is carried out over an additional six months as the wine ages in neutral French oak barrels. By careful and regular stirring of the wine and its lees we are able to keep sulfur additions to a minimum and greatly enhance the wine’s palate and texture.

Cigare Blanc’s mouthfeel is further enhanced by the use of 25% maloactic fermentation. Our attention to the niceties of both fermentation and elevage is incredibly significant as careful monitoring is crucial to the wine’s life force, harmony and quality.
